Kindermusik classes are taught at St. Peter's School by Janice Bond, an alum parent and co-director of Kindermusik at the First Baptist Church School of Fine Arts.
Kindermusik is a classroom learning experience. We teach children music so they can become better learners...Its about developing skills in the while child-- ages newborn to 7 years-- cognitive, physical, social, emotional, language and musical.
Every Kindermusik semester comes with a set of At-Home materials. Each includes a book, CD, age appropriate instrument, and activity book or journal. The classroom learning continues at home when you set aside time each day with your child to read, do unique, creative activities, or listen to music-- all using the At Home Materials.
Preparing your child for success in school and life means including your child's first and most important educator-- you. As you participate in every step of the learning process, you'll see firsthand just how essential Kindermusik is to your child's growth.
